Monitoring of Paint Drying Process by Phase-shifting Digital Holography

Abstract

State of drying paint is monitored from the dynamic behaviors of images reconstructed by phase-shifting digital holography. For quantitative analysis cross-correlation coefficient of complex amplitude, named here, coherence factor, between successive frames with an interval of 20 s. Its modulus shows variation indicating the random dynamic behavior of the paint surface, while its phase is apparently related with the change of paint thickness. In the dried state they reach stationary values. The modulus has been shown to relate to the degree of speckle correlation in the model of Gaussian random process.
